Bastille Day Picnic

Saturday, July 18
Poe Springs

Join us at Poe Springs County Park on CR 340 west of High Springs, 28800 NW 182nd Ave.

As the park does not open until 9 am, plan early rides to leave from High Springs, and then drive out to the park after riding. Shorter rides can meet at 9 am at the park. Some groups will plan rides from Gainesville to the park.

The Club will provide a main course with a vegetarian option. *** BRING *** side dishes to complement the main course and for dessert.

We will provide enough main course for those who RSVP! Please RSVP if you will be eating the main course.


Challenge Nears Half Way Point

We're continuing to hold a lead in the national team standings, but the race is a lot tighter this year! Keep posting your miles.

We have 246 team members who have posted miles for us this year. Quite a few of you have only posted for a few days over the last two and one half months! Remember that you can (and should) post all miles you have ridden since May 1. Our competition has used this capability to nearly catch up to us for the month of May. Most of our current lead is based on our July mileage postings.

We have over 800 GCC members who haven't posted ANY miles for our team. Join our team today! Specify "Gainesville Cycling Club"; "GCC" is another team in Colorado.

Watermelon Discount!

The North Florida Bicycle Club is offering GCC members a $5 discount on the Endless Summer Watermelon Ride to be held Sunday, September 13 on Amelia Island.

To get the discount, register before September 1.  Enter coupon code ESWR2015GCC on the payment screen.  Each person must do a separate registration to get the discount.  The NFBC has asked us to limit the use of this coupon to GCC members.


Gainesville Senior Games

from Matt Crimmins

Register Now for the 15th Annual Gainesville Senior Games Cycling Competition!
It’s Fun and Your Qualifier for the Florida State Championships!

This year’s Games will once again be presented by UF Health and hosted by the Gainesville Sports Commission. Hundreds of athletes ages 50 and over will compete in 11 sports events all around Alachua County and the City of Gainesville.
Events Date: October 16, 2015 @ 10:00 AM
Event Location: Gainesville Auto-Plus Raceway
Events Include: o 5K Time Trial  o 10K Time Trial
Gold, silver and bronze medals will be awarded for each event.

Sanctioned by the Florida Sports Foundation. For more information about the Senior Games or to register please visit www.gainesvillesportscommision.com or call Gainesville Sports Commission at 352-­‐338-­‐9300 or email: mcrimmins@gainesvillesportscommission.com. Other sports in the Gainesville Senior Games include: Archery, Basketball, Billiards, Bowling, Golf, Swimming, Table Tennis,and Track & Field.
